Section 59:
Application to Tribunal.
(1) Subject to the other provisions of this Act, a person aggrieved by
any order pertaining to any matter within the jurisdiction of the Tribunal may make an application to the
Tribunal for the redressal of his grievance.
(2) Every application under sub-section (1) shall be in such form and be accompanied by such
affidavits, documents or any other evidence and by such fee in respect of the filing or such application
and by such other fees for the service or execution of processes as may be prescribed.
(3) On receipt of an application under sub-section (1), the Tribunal shall, if satisfied after such inquiry
as it may deem necessary, that the application is a fit case for adjudication or trial by it, admit such
application; but where the Tribunal is not so satisfied; it may summarily reject the application after
recording its reasons.
